本文目录导读:
随着互联网技术的飞速发展,企业门户网站已成为企业展示形象、拓展业务的重要平台,ASP.NET作为微软推出的一款强大、易用的开发框架,在企业门户网站开发中得到了广泛应用,本文将深入解析ASP.NET企业门户网站源码,从架构、功能及优化策略等方面进行详细介绍,以帮助开发者更好地理解与掌握企业门户网站开发。
ASP.NET企业门户网站源码架构
1、三层架构
ASP.NET企业门户网站源码通常采用三层架构,包括表现层、业务逻辑层和数据访问层。
(1)表现层:主要负责展示数据和响应用户操作,如ASP.NET MVC、Web Forms等。
图片来源于网络,如有侵权联系删除
(2)业务逻辑层:负责处理业务规则、校验数据等,确保数据的正确性。
(3)数据访问层:负责与数据库进行交互,实现数据的增删改查。
2、模块化设计
企业门户网站源码采用模块化设计,将系统划分为多个功能模块,如首页、新闻、产品、联系方式等,这种设计便于后期维护和扩展。
ASP.NET企业门户网站源码功能
1、用户管理
用户管理模块负责管理企业门户网站的用户信息,包括注册、登录、修改密码、权限分配等。
管理
内容管理模块负责管理企业门户网站的内容,如新闻、产品、案例等,开发者可以通过该模块方便地添加、编辑、删除内容。
3、产品展示
产品展示模块用于展示企业的产品信息,包括产品图片、描述、参数等,用户可以通过该模块了解企业产品。
图片来源于网络,如有侵权联系删除
4、新闻动态
新闻动态模块用于发布企业新闻,让用户及时了解企业动态。
5、在线客服
在线客服模块为用户提供实时咨询,帮助企业解答客户疑问。
6、联系方式
联系方式模块提供企业联系方式,方便用户与企业取得联系。
ASP.NET企业门户网站源码优化策略
1、性能优化
(1)合理使用缓存:通过缓存技术减少数据库访问次数,提高系统性能。
(2)优化数据库查询:优化SQL语句,减少查询时间。
(3)异步编程:利用异步编程提高系统响应速度。
图片来源于网络,如有侵权联系删除
2、安全优化
(1)使用HTTPS协议:确保数据传输安全。
(2)输入验证:对用户输入进行验证,防止恶意攻击。
(3)权限控制:合理分配用户权限,确保系统安全。
3、可维护性优化
(1)代码规范:遵循代码规范,提高代码可读性。
(2)模块化设计:降低模块间耦合度,便于后期维护。
(3)日志记录:记录系统运行日志,便于问题排查。
通过深入解析ASP.NET企业门户网站源码,我们了解到企业门户网站的架构、功能及优化策略,在实际开发过程中,开发者应根据企业需求,选择合适的架构和功能模块,并注重性能、安全和可维护性,打造一个高效、安全、易用的企业门户网站。
标签: #asp.net企业门户网站源码
评论列表